Energy Efficiency Through Advanced Glazing Options

By choosing advanced glazing options, you can significantly boost your home's energy efficiency.

Insulated glass walls with argon-filled spaces offer improved thermal efficiency, reducing energy consumption and keeping your indoor temperatures comfortable. Low-E coatings reflect heat in winter and block it in summer, ensuring year-round thermal comfort.

When you install NanaWall systems, which have U-Values as low as 0.20, you can minimize heat loss, making them ideal for colder climates.

Utilizing energy-efficient retractable glass walls not only enhances your living space but also leads to lower monthly energy bills by decreasing reliance on heating and cooling systems.

Weather-Performing Sills and Their Importance

Although many may overlook the importance of weather-performing sills, they play a crucial role in maintaining the integrity and comfort of your outdoor spaces.

Designed for retractable glass walls, these sills protect against water intrusion, keeping your areas dry during bad weather. They enhance thermal efficiency by reducing thermal bridging, which boosts energy efficiency and helps maintain consistent indoor temperatures.

Plus, they're low-maintenance and unobtrusive, minimizing debris accumulation that can hinder conventional sliders. ADA-compliant options ensure safety and accessibility in busy outdoor areas.

What Are the Disadvantages of Glass Walls?

Glass walls can be expensive, lack insulation in extreme weather, and may lead to condensation issues. They require regular maintenance to stay clean and might not fit every architectural style, creating potential mismatches.

Are Glass Walls Good Insulators?

Yes, glass walls can be good insulators, especially when they feature double or triple glazing, Low-E coatings, and argon gas filling. These elements significantly enhance thermal efficiency, reducing heat transfer and improving energy savings for your space.

How to Insulate a Glass Wall?

To insulate a glass wall, use double or triple-glazed glass, apply low-emissivity coatings, and incorporate thermal breaks. Don't forget to seal edges and consider overhangs for better energy efficiency and comfort.
